Gradient conditional formatting colours for reports

We would like to have the ability to apply gradient colours on a range of values in a conditional format in reports.

For example, if we have values ranging from 1-100 in one column, we would like to add a conditional format between 1 and 100, then define the minimum and maximum values for the metric field > and then select 2 colours for colour to gradually change, depending on the value.

If min value 1 is red & max value 100 is green > the values between will display a gradual change
